Elaborately carved gems (intaglios & cameos) were a staple of luxury in antiquity and often incised onto semi-precious stones such as carnelian or jasper. In the form of a talisman they served as extraordinary symbols of status and in certain cases, they were believed to provide divine protection. They were also employed as a form of personal identification when pressed in hot wax or clay. Rulers, nobles and wealthy merchants sought, collected and traded these fascinating miniature works of art. At the dawn of gem engraving, artisans used crude tools and techniques to etch rudimentary designs onto stones. Throughout the ages, these carvers developed new tools and grew intimately familiar with the gems they adorned.
